Physical properties of shallow snow samples during the JASE traverse 2007/2008
Entry ID:
NIPR_JASE_21
Summary
Abstract:
To better understand how environmental signals are fixed in snow stratification, two 4m deep pits and two 2m deep pits were dug at several locations. Snow samples were collected for purposes of physical analysis. From the samples, following analyses are to be done: (i) dielectric properties, (ii) density, (iii) 3D structure of pore space, (iv) crystal orientation fabrics and (v) salt inclusions. ...
